What is TAKS-ercise?
TAKS-ercise is the heartfelt result from our team of three fourth-grade teachers desiring to prepare our students and ourselves for the challenge of the TAKS test. We discovered early on that almost no correctly formatted practice materials were available. This necessitated that we write our own, each of us working with the subject area (reading, writing and math) that is our teaching assignment. We were then encouraged to share our efforts, as perhaps others might find them useful.
These spiral-bound books are each approximately 80-90 pages in length, with the reading/writing books consisting of 15 passages each and the math books consisting of 27 lessons. The combo book, a daily practice book with one question each for the subject areas of reading, writing, math, social studies and science contains 20 passages. All the books have been written to TEA specifications and strictly adhere to the TEKS. Explore our site to learn more.
